Zubin Driver quits Network18; All set to pursue theatre, arts & cinema

Zubin Driver, CEO, Cell 18 and Group Creative Director, Network 18 has put in his papers to pursue his interest in theatre, arts and cinema. He will be setting up his own theatre company along with a separate production house for creative content catering to all platforms like TV, films etc.
 
In 2010 Zubin had set up one of India's leading creative production houses - Cell 18, which eventually became one of the most profitable units of Network 18. Being the Creative Director of Network18 for the last 11 years, Zubin has played an vital role in setting up & running the creative teams for 5 news channels and History 18. 
 
Zubin is a graduate in Economics from St. Xaviers and has done his Master in Literature and Aesthetics from Mumbai University. Zubin has nearly 22 years of experience in the advertising, theatre and film industry.
 
Zubin began his career with Everest Branding Solutions as a copy trainee and later joined O&M as a copywriter. He has also worked with agencies like Madison DMB&B, Lowe-Lintas & Partners and TBWA prior to joining Network18.
 
Confirming his move, Zubin Driver says, “The last 11 years at Network 18 have been immensely satisfying and I felt it is best for me to begin a new chapter in my professional life when I am at the top of my game. I would like to wish the best to all my colleagues at Network18.”
 
Over the years Zubin Driver has won a number of awards singularly and as a Creative Director. He has regularly been honoured with prestigious awards at Clio nominations, Ad Club Gold, Promax India & Promax BDA, New York.
 
Zubin is also the founder of ‘Fight Back’, an online movement that aggregates and activates youth on various political and developmental issues
